Job Description
Take the lead as a Senior Principal Applications Engineer at Synopsys, addressing the challenges of silicon bring-up and fostering innovation through expert support. Your technical acumen will drive client success.
In this senior position, you’ll be instrumental in resolving complex silicon performance and interoperability issues. With a solid background in electronics instrumentation and software collaboration, you will diagnose, debug, and enhance high-speed SerDes IP. Your work will directly influence product reliability and accelerate client timelines.
Key Responsibilities: • Provide vital support during silicon bring-up phases • Diagnose and resolve interoperability issues effectively • Collaborate with teams to conduct thorough analysis • Use sophisticated lab instrumentation for precision measurements • Communicate findings clearly to stakeholders
